MORGENLANDFAHRT is a mix of Dub, Reggae, Bossa, Jazz, Electronics, Trip Hop and Break Beats woven with a Balkan twist. Numerous co-operations with both Viennese and international musicians from the Balkan and Klezmer scenes have enriched many of the tracks on the album, namely performers like Amsterdam Klezmer Band, Fanfare Ciocarlia, 5’nizza, Harry Stojka, Östblocket, MC Killo Killo, Orient Expressions and many more. With MORGENLANDFAHRT, [dunkelbunt] combines the many facets and faces of Southeast European music with various stylistic elements of electronic and world music. These fusions one may call Balkan-Dub, Balkan-TripHop or simply Balkan-Electronics! But it is more than a mere musical melding of genres. It tells of a bicycle trip from Vienna to Istanbul through 7 countries in 2005, which provided the inspiration for the album. And it is also a result of Ulf´s move from Hamburg to Vienna. Initially inspired by the rich electronic music scene in Vienna, he quickly encountered the special Viennese musical diversity. This historically grown “Melange” of cultural influences has ever since been a specialty of Vienna. Something you can inhale everyday at Vienna’s famous “Naschmarkt” with it’s babel-esque mix of languages, foods and goods to buy. It was this side of Vienna, which let Ulf discover his second passion: he mixes and blends exquisite spices from India, Africa, South America and Europe. In a certain way cooking and composing seems to be something very similar to [dunkelbunt]. Basically he simply uses different ingredients: herbs or instruments, sounds or colours, taste, smell, or look. It all comes down to the search for an harmonious whole. Nuances will come with the seasoning. Food is both – one fort he body, the other fort he soul. “When DJing I am travelling around the world together with my audience carried on by the music. Timelessly we are dancing through Countries and Continents getting drunk with the infinite beauty of the music. I consider myself an intermediary searching for soulful music and its magic to share it with other people.”
